I’m a mom, wife, Teacher of the Deaf, and Certified Early Intervention Developmental Specialist. I live in Lowell, MA with my husband and our four boys.
I was raised in Florida and earned my bachelor’s degree in Early Childhood Education from the University of Central Florida, then went on to complete my master’s degree in Family-Centered Early Education at Gallaudet University.
For the past 21 years, I’ve worked in various schools for the Deaf across Maine and Massachusetts, as well as in Early Intervention programs throughout the Merrimack Valley.
“Welcome to the DHOH Corner. You’re not alone — I’m here to help guide and support your journey.”
I support families of Deaf and Hard of Hearing children across a wide range of hearing levels, developmental needs, and diagnoses. My role is to walk alongside you—offering clarity, tools, and encouragement as your child grows and learns.
I offer support in fostering communication and language development, building meaningful connections with the Deaf community and culture, monitoring developmental milestones, and accessing local services and resources tailored to each child’s unique needs.
